v-model="value1"type="date"placeholder="选择日期":picker-options="pickerOptions0"> </el-date-picker> 情景1: 设置选择今天以及今天之后的日期 data (){return{ pickerOptions0: { disabledDate(time) {returntime.getTime() < Date.now() -8.64e7; } }, } } 情景2: 设置选择今天以及今天以前的日...
ElementUI日期选择器时间选择范围限制 ElementUI是饿了么推出的一套基于vue2.x的一个ui框架。官方文档也很详细,这里做一个element-ui日期插件的补充,官方文档中使用picker-options属性来限制可选择的日期,这里举例子稍做补充。 一、单个输入框的 //组件代码<el-date-picker v-model="value1"type="date"placeholder...
).getTime() /*开始日期要在选择的结束日期之前 若结束日期大于当前日期 则开始日期为小于当前日期*/ ); } } } 3 选择日期范围 - 选择一个日期后 可选范围为已选日期前后30天,且不超过当前日期 1) 在组件中添加 :picker-options="pickerOptions" 2) pickerOptions = { onPick: ({ maxDate,minDate})...
2.ElementUI的DatePicker(日期选择器)只能选择当前时间前一个月的范围 示例 image 代码 代码语言:javascript 复制 <template><el-date-picker v-model="date"type="daterange"align="right"unlink-panels range-separator="至"start-placeholder="开始日期"end-placeholder="结束日期":picker-options="pickerOptions">...
结束日期的选择不能小于开始日期 起始日期和结束日期都不能大于当前时间 三个问题在官方文档中给出的日期选择器选择一段时间中都没有,他可以根据你选择的日期判断前后,从而分辨出起始结束日期。那接下来我就说说我的解决方法: 我的解决思路使用(disabled-date)属性来分别给下拉选项添加限制。代码如下: ...
选择日期范围,但是选择范围需要在一周以内。举个栗子:假设选第一个日期为1月17日,那么1月11日以前、1月23号以后的日期都需要设为禁选状态。 方法: 考虑到有两种设计方式: 1、用两个独立时间选择器控制,实现起来比较混乱。 2、用日期范围选择器。
// 选择开始时间大于等于当前时间pickerOptions:{disabledDate(time){constdateTime=newDate();conststartDateTime=dateTime.setDate(dateTime.getDate()-1);constendDateTime=dateTime.setDate(dateTime.getDate()+30000);//30000为当前日期之后多少天return(time.getTime()<newDate(startDateTime).getTime()||time.get...
时间选择器限制时间范围 需求:在项目开发中,我们需要在一个数据新增的时候,选择开始时间和结束时间,要求开始时间不能在结束时间之后,结束实现不能在开始时间之前。 痛点:elementUI自带的时间选择器模板并没有相关的限制。 解决方法: //我们使用文档中的属性:picker-options 进行处理//picker-options下有个disabledDate的...
ElementUI⽇期范围选择器限制只能选今天之前的时间,或者只 能选今天之后的时间 <el-date-picker v-model="value"type="daterange"range-separator="⾄"placeholder="选择⽇期"start-placeholder="开始⽇期"end-placeholder="结束⽇期":picker-options="pickerOptions"> </el-date-picker> 今天以及今天之后...